The PDF file contains embedded JavaScript that utilizes eval() and unescape() functions, indicating obfuscation. Critical heuristics identify the CVE-2009-4324 exploit, which involves JavaScript execution triggered by PDF actions. The embedded JavaScript is likely responsible for downloading and executing a second-stage payload, as suggested by the ClamAV detection and the presence of deobfuscated JavaScript artifacts.

  • media.newPlayer — CVE-2009-4324 critical CVE exact CVE_2009_4324
    PDF JavaScript calls media.newPlayer — CVE-2009-4324 is a use-after-free in Adobe Reader's multimedia plugin triggered by media.newPlayer(). Actively exploited as a zero-day in December 2009. (identified after JavaScript deobfuscation)
